Excellent Location
The hotel is situated right in the main square. The rooms are comfortable, and there is a nice bar and cosy restaurant area. Excellent breakfast of cold meats/cheese. Yoghurt with homemade fruit jams, muesli, cooked breakfast and a selection of pastries and cakes. The only downside is finding somewhere to park close by. Much of the street parking seemed to be for residents only ( if I understood the signs correctly). There are car parks but be prepared to walk.
Staying in a clean, well-lighted, and friendly place.
There is something special about Portuguese Pousadas and Pousada Vila Real Santo Antonio is no exception. Usually (mostly?), Pousadas are re-purposed historical buildings so they are historic, often elaborate, always interesting on the outside and clean, modern, and efficient on the inside. The Pousada of Vila Real Santo Antonio is just such a place. It’s on either side of and overlooking the town square. The main entrance is on the south end of the square and is fairly nondescript. The façade fits the architecture of the other buildings on the square (except for the church) and it even has almost-treasury roofs. As soon as you enter, you are in the midst of comfort and quaintness. Fun art on the walls too. The front desk/concierge was delightful: knowledgable, friendly, funny, patient, and extremely helpful. It’s often the people who staff where you stay that makes the stay memorable, and she was no exception. In fact, everyone we met were like this. Also, they are very young! We thought they couldn’t possibly be good at their jobs, but we were proven wrong. Breakfast is served in shifts due to the small size of the room. The breakfast is just the opposite: expansive, varied, and quite good. There are two coffee-making machines, but if you prefer something fancy, the staff are all too happy to accommodate you. They bend over backwards to make sure you stay is pleasant and enjoyable. The room we had was simple. It was very clean and modern: large TV; firm, comfortable bed; our windows opened out on a side street with a view of the lighthouse. The wi-fi is fast. The ONLY downside is the free parking lot is about a 5 minute walk from the Pousada. And since the sidewalks in the historic part of Vila Real de Santo Antonio are cobbled (large calçadas), dragging a wheeled suitcase would be difficult and obnoxious. Would we go again? You betcha! Many things to see and do, & places to explore (like the lighthouse or the marina and the mall museum of the sardine and tuna industries that were started in that town). But the most compelling reason to return is the staff and the experience of the Pousada Vila Real Santo Antonio.
Lovely second stay Pousada.
This was our second visit to the Pousada in Vila Real de Santo Antonio. The location is great in the heart of a busy little town with lots of shops and restaurants nearby. The rooms are comfortable and spacious, furnished in a modern style but sympathetic to the historic building. There is a roof top pool and sun deck in addition to the courtyard pool area. Some of the rooms have terraces or balconies. Breakfast at the hotel is very good with plenty of variety, your personal time slot maybe chosen to avoid overcrowding. The staff at the hotel are great and we must give special credit to Mariana Nascimento who is very professional and friendly and welcomed us back by allocating us a beautiful room as well as helping with some special requests. We would highly recommend the hotel and we hope to return next season. S&S
